Given Input numbers are 91, 495, 652, 663
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 91
List of positive integer divisors of 91 that divides 91 without a remainder.
1, 7, 13, 91
Divisors of 495
List of positive integer divisors of 495 that divides 495 without a remainder.
1, 3, 5, 9, 11, 15, 33, 45, 55, 99, 165, 495
Divisors of 652
List of positive integer divisors of 652 that divides 652 without a remainder.
1, 2, 4, 163, 326, 652
Divisors of 663
List of positive integer divisors of 663 that divides 663 without a remainder.
1, 3, 13, 17, 39, 51, 221, 663
Greatest Common Divisior
We found the divisors of 91, 495, 652, 663 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 91, 495, 652, 663 is 1.
Therefore, GCD of numbers 91, 495, 652, 663 is 1
Given Input Data is 91, 495, 652, 663
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 91 is 7 x 13
Prime Factorization of 495 is 3 x 3 x 5 x 11
Prime Factorization of 652 is 2 x 2 x 163
Prime Factorization of 663 is 3 x 13 x 17
The above numbers do not have any common prime factor. So GCD is 1
